Understanding Asbestos Hazards and Safe Removal Practices in Denver
Asbestos, a hazardous material known for its fibers that can pose serious health risks upon disturbance or damage, has been a concern in Denver’s older buildings and homes. Understanding the hazards it presents is crucial for the safety of residents and workers. Asbestos fibers, when airborne, can lead to respiratory diseases such as mesothelioma and lung cancer if inhaled over time. In Denver, where many structures date back several decades, the risk of encountering asbestos-containing materials (ACMs) is significant during renovations, demolitions, or routine maintenance. The Step-by-Step Process of Asbestos Abatement by Professionals in Denver
When addressing asbestos concerns in Denver, professional asbestos removal is a critical step to ensure public safety and environmental compliance. The process begins with a thorough assessment by licensed asbestos inspectors who identify and sample materials suspected of containing asbestos. This initial survey is crucial for determining the extent of asbestos contamination and informing the necessary containment and removal strategies.
Once the asbestos-containing materials (ACMs) are identified, certified asbestos abatement contractors in Denver develop a detailed plan to safely remove these hazardous substances. This plan is executed in accordance with strict regulatory guidelines set forth by the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) and the Colorado Department of Public Health and Environment (CDPHE). The removal process involves sealing off the work area, using specialized equipment to carefully handle and dispose of ACMs, maintaining air quality monitoring throughout the procedure, and meticulously cleaning the affected space upon completion. Proper disposal at licensed hazardous waste facilities is mandatory to prevent any reintroduction of asbestos fibers into the environment. Throughout this process, the health and safety of the public, workers, and building occupants remain the top priority, ensuring that Denver’s homes and businesses are safely free of asbestos.
